Can u put frozen chicken in a crock pot?
“It is safe to cook a frozen chicken in a slow cooker,” Quin Patton, a food scientist formerly with PepsiCo, told TODAY. “You just need to make sure the internal temperature gets up to 165 degrees at some point during the cooking process.”

How long does chicken need to cook in crockpot?
Cook on LOW for 2-3 hours or HIGH for 1-2 hours. Bone-in chicken is less likely to dry out than boneless, so you have flexibility to cook the chicken on high.
What is the difference between chicken souvlaki and chicken gyro?
Here’s how to tell the difference: Souvlaki is marinated pork, chicken, beef, or lamb grilled on a skewer. It’s typically served on a skewer, but you can also eat it in a warm pita or over salad. Gyros are made with stacked meat (usually pork, but other meats are common) that has been cooked on a vertical rotisserie.

How long does it take to cook thawed chicken in a Crock-Pot?
Place chicken breasts in bottom of crockpot. Pour chicken broth and seasonings over chicken. Cook on low for 6-8 hours or high for 3-4 hours.
